HPE Turns Up The HCI Edge Heat On Dell-VMware ‘From an edge experience perspective, it is a first—a comprehensive 2RU platform for the edge, which allows for centralized deployment, management and backup consolidated towards the public cloud,’ says HPE Vice President Omer Asad. ‘When you combine it with GreenLake, it is essentially branch or edge as a service.’ By Steven Burke March 03, 2021, 08:00 AM EST Hewlett Packard Enterprise Wednesday turned up the edge computing heat on rival Dell Technologies with SimpliVity hyperconverged infrastructure (HCI) edge computing enhancements including support for Kuberntes containers and cloud-native backup. The HPE SimpliVity 4.1.0 update enables SimpliVity to run both container and VMware virtual machine workloads at the edge with a Kubernetes container plugin and adds cloud-native backup from multiple edge sites through HPE Cloud Volumes.
